
对于广大Windows 10用户而言,如何在虚拟机中正确安装驱动程序,以确保虚拟系统的稳定运行和最佳性能,无疑是一个重要课题
本文将详细介绍Win10虚拟机驱动安装的全过程,涵盖VMware、VirtualBox以及OpenStack等主流虚拟化平台,为您提供一份详尽且实用的指南
一、虚拟机驱动安装的重要性 驱动程序是操作系统与硬件设备之间的桥梁,它负责将操作系统的指令转化为硬件能够理解的信号,从而实现设备的正常工作
在虚拟机环境中,由于存在虚拟硬件层,因此虚拟机的驱动程序与普通物理机的驱动程序有所不同
正确安装虚拟机驱动可以确保虚拟机识别并利用所有分配的虚拟硬件资源,从而提高运行效率和稳定性
二、VMware中的Win10虚拟机驱动安装 VMware是一款功能强大的虚拟化软件,广泛应用于企业和个人用户中
在VMware中安装Win10虚拟机驱动,通常通过安装VMware Tools来实现
1.安装VMware Tools VMware Tools是一套集成工具,它包括驱动程序、同步工具、共享文件夹等功能
在虚拟机运行Win10系统后,可以通过VMware菜单栏选择“安装VMware Tools”
此时,虚拟机会自动挂载一个包含VMware Tools安装程序的虚拟光盘
2.运行安装程序 在Win10虚拟机中,打开“此电脑”,双击DVD驱动器图标,运行VMware Tools安装程序
按照屏幕提示,一直点击“下一步”即可完成安装
安装过程中,VMware Tools会自动检测并安装适用于当前虚拟硬件的驱动程序
3.重启虚拟机 安装完成后,重启虚拟机
此时,您会发现虚拟机的分辨率自动调整至全屏,屏幕显示更加清晰舒适
这标志着VMware Tools及其包含的驱动程序已经成功安装并生效
三、VirtualBox中的Win10虚拟机驱动安装 VirtualBox是另一款流行的开源虚拟化软件,以其轻量级和易用性著称
在VirtualBox中安装Win10虚拟机驱动,通常需要在虚拟机设置中手动加载驱动安装程序
1.下载并安装VirtualBox 首先,从VirtualBox官方网站下载最新版本并安装
安装过程中,请按照屏幕提示完成所有步骤
2.创建并配置虚拟机 打开VirtualBox,点击“新建”按钮,按照向导提示创建一个新的虚拟机
在配置虚拟机时,需要选择操作系统类型和版本、分配内存、创建虚拟硬盘等
特别需要注意的是,在“存储”设置中,需要为虚拟机配置一个虚拟光驱,并加载包含驱动安装程序的ISO文件或物理光盘
3.启动虚拟机并安装驱动 启动虚拟机后,进入Win10系统
此时,可以通过虚拟光驱访问驱动安装程序
运行安装程序,按照屏幕提示完成驱动安装
安装过程中,VirtualBox会自动检测并安装适用于当前虚拟硬件的驱动程序
4.验证驱动安装 驱动安装完成后,可以通过设备管理器查看各硬件设备的状态
如果所有设备均显示正常工作,则说明驱动安装成功
四、OpenStack中的Win10虚拟机virtio驱动安装 OpenStack是一个开源的云计算管理平台,它支持多种虚拟化技术,包括KVM、Xen等
在OpenStack环境中,virtio是一种高性能的虚拟I/O框架,可以显著提高虚拟机的I/O性能
因此,在OpenStack中安装Win10虚拟机时,通常会选择virtio作为虚拟硬件类型
1.下载virtio驱动安装程序 首先,需要从OpenStack官方网站或相关文档中找到适用于Win10系统的virtio驱动安装程序
通常,这些驱动程序会以ISO镜像文件的形式提供
2.上传并挂载驱动安装程序 将下载的virtio驱动安装程序ISO镜像文件上传至Win10虚拟机中
可以使用scp等文件传输工具将文件上传至虚拟机的指定目录
然后,在虚拟机中挂载该ISO镜像文件
这可以通过命令行操作完成,例如使用`mount`命令将ISO镜像文件挂载到某个目录
3.运行virtio驱动安装程序 挂载完成后,进入挂载目录并运行virtio驱动安装程序
通常,安装程序会以脚本的形式提供,例如`install.sh`
运行该脚本即可开始安装过程
安装过程中,脚本会自动检测并安装适用于当前虚拟硬件的virtio驱动程序
4.更新设备管理器中的驱动程序 驱动安装完成后,需要打开设备管理器并手动更新各硬件设备的驱动程序
右键点击需要更新驱动的设备,选择“更新驱动程序”
在弹出的对话框中,选择“浏览我的计算机以查找驱动程序”,然后选择virtio驱动所在的文件夹
按照屏幕提示完成驱动程序更新
五、注意事项与常见问题排查 1.确保虚拟化平台支持 在安装虚拟机驱动之前,请确保所使用的虚拟化平台支持当前操作系统和硬件配置
例如,某些虚拟化平台可能不支持特定版本的Windows系统或特定类型的硬件设备
2.检查驱动兼容性 在安装驱动程序之前,请务必检查其兼容性
不兼容的驱动程序可能会导致系统崩溃或硬件无法正常工作
可以从虚拟化平台的官方网站或相关文档中找到适用于当前系统和硬件的驱动程序版本
3.备份重要数据 在安装或更新驱动程序之前,请务必备份重要数据
以防万一出现意外情况导致数据丢失或损坏
4.常见问题排查 - 如果在安装驱动程序过程中遇到错误提示或系统崩溃等情况,请尝试卸载已安装的驱动程序并重新安装
- 如果设备管理器中显示硬件设备存在黄色感叹号或问号标志,说明该设备的驱动程序未正确安装或存在兼容性问题
此时,可以尝试更新驱动程序或回滚到之前的驱动程序版本
- 如果虚拟机性能不佳或运行缓慢,请检查是否已安装适用于当前虚拟硬件的驱动程序,并确保其版本为最新
六、总结与展望 通过本文的介绍,我们了解了在VMware、VirtualBox以及OpenStack等主流虚拟化平台中安装Win10虚拟机驱动的全过程
正确安装虚拟机驱动可以确保虚拟机识别并利用所有分配的虚拟硬件资源,从而提高运行效率和稳定性
随着虚拟化技术的不断发展,未来将有更多高效、智能的虚拟化解决方案涌现出来,为我们的工作和生活带来更多便利和效益
因此,作为IT从业者或爱好者,我们应该持续关注虚拟化领域的新技术、新趋势,不断提升自己的专业技能和知识水平
“Windows自带虚拟机性能评测:是否真的卡顿?”
虚拟机装Win7:ISO文件获取教程
云电脑软件合作指南
Win10虚拟机驱动安装教程
高配置云电脑软件推荐
办公电脑云同步软件的高效使用指南
VM虚拟机安装Win10 1909教程
“Windows自带虚拟机性能评测:是否真的卡顿?”
虚拟机装Win7:ISO文件获取教程
VM虚拟机安装Win10 1909教程
“腾讯游戏虚拟机win764位系统深度解析”
Win93虚拟机下载指南与教程
Windows存储池虚拟机高效管理指南
ESXI下Win10虚拟机显卡优化指南
虚拟机中轻松安装Windows7系统:详细步骤与教程
虚拟机任务管理器位置指南
联想Win7虚拟机BIOS设置指南
虚拟机Win7网络高效配置指南
虚拟机Win7无法联网怎么办